Cat Matroskin

This model of a cat made of plastic bottles is difficult to make, but the result will please you.

This is a modernized version of a cat for a garden plot. Accordingly, the process of its manufacture is much more complicated.

As a material, you will need one 6- and 10-liter bottles, as well as four plastic bottles of one and a half liters. A hose is also required, the diameter of which is on average 10 millimeters.

In the largest bottle, several holes are made into which two pieces of hose are threaded. These will be the paws.

Bottles of one and a half liters will serve as feet. They will need to be fixed on the paws.

In a plastic bottle with a capacity of six liters, the middle is cut out and connected together with the bottom and neck. This is the head.

It remains only to glue the ears and draw the muzzle under the Matroskin cat.

Cat - pot for plants

A pot in the form of a cat can decorate both a house and a veranda or garden plot.

The basis of the potty cat will be a plastic two-liter bottle. Be sure to wash it, remove all unnecessary labels.

After these simple procedures, you need to mark the cut line from below. In the end, you should get a bottom with protruding ears.

With the help of fire (for example, from a candle flame), you will need to process all protruding sharp corners.

In a solution of washing powder, the workpiece is thoroughly washed, and then painted with acrylic paints. It is best to repeat the last procedure twice.

Be sure to wait for the paint to dry completely.

It remains to draw a cute cat face, after which it will be ready.

As you understand, the cat is made from plastic bottles: four bottles with a capacity of 1.5 liters, 1 bottle of 10 liters, 2 bottles of 6 liters and a hose with a diameter of 10-20 mm, so that bottle necks could be inserted into the hose later.

We make the body of the cat from a large bottle of 10 liters. If there is none, you can also take a 6-liter bottle in which drinking water is sold.

Then in a large bottle - the body we make four holes for the legs. We take two pieces of a watering hose, thread it through the holes and get the cat's paws. From one and a half liter bottles we cut off the upper part with a neck, cut it, warm it up a little over the fire, forming paws with claws.

We insert the paws into the hose-legs of the cat and, as a result, we get cat paws with feet.

Let's make the head, for which we cut out the middle from a 6-liter bottle, then we connect the neck and bottom together, insert them into each other and glue them with hot glue. We get the cat's head.

From the remains of the bottle, cut out the ears and glue them to the head.

We color the cat, draw a muzzle. We let it dry and Kot Kotofeich is ready.

And if a goldfish appears in the cat's paws, then it will be beyond praise. The fish is made from a 1.5 liter plastic bottle. The bottle is cut so that the top with the neck is used to make the tail. The lower part with the bottom is used for the body, and the middle part of the bottle, or rather, only a small piece, rolled up and attached to the body, is used to make the head. And the last touch is painting.

Now the image is finished. Cat Kotofeich with a Golden fish can delight you on his site.

To make a cat, we need:

1. Plastic bottles - 2 pcs. (any size)

2. Knife and scissors.

3. Paints and brushes. You can use acrylic, spray paint, enamel and car paint, gouache (if the cat will stand in a dry place).

The sequence of making a cat from plastic bottles

♦ We take two plastic bottles, we used one and a half liter transparent ones.

♦ One bottle will be the body of the cat.

♦ Cut out details for the head, 2 ears and tail from another bottle.

♦ The head consists of two halves: cut off the lower part of the bottles (the second half can be cut off from the bottle for the body, or you can take the third), then insert into each other.

♦ We make incisions with a knife for the ears in the upper part of the head, in the lower part - a hole for the neck of the bottle-body, in the back - an incision for the tail.

♦ We paint all the details with paint, we used gouache, but it is better to take the paints listed above. The color can be chosen according to your taste.

♦ When the paint dries, draw the muzzle, chest, front paws, the tip of the tail and ears.

♦ Putting all the details together.

So it turned out a cat from plastic bottles.

You can use it at your own discretion: to decorate the interior of the house, garden plot, or you can make an additional incision, and you get a roomy piggy bank.

12. Make a flea spray.

You will need:

- small spray bottle

- 2 glasses of water

- 2 tablespoons virgin hazel (without alcohol)

- 1 large lemon

bunch of fresh lavender or 1 tablespoon dried lavender

- 1 saucepan

- fine sieve
Put all the ingredients, except for the virgin hazel, in a saucepan. Boil on low heat for 30 minutes. Remove from heat and let cool. Use a sieve to remove all ingredients. The water almost took on the color of lavender, and it had a light citrus scent. Pour the liquid through a fine sieve into another container. Add virgin hazel to the liquid and then pour the whole mixture into a spray bottle. Spray gently on the animal's coat and massage gently to work the mixture into the coat.

13. Or a cat repellent so that they do not spoil the furniture

You will need:

- clean spray bottle

- a little dishwashing detergent (preferably transparent)

- lemon essential oil

- eucalyptus essential oil

Fill the bottle 3/4 full with water. Add a couple of drops of dishwashing detergent. Add 10 drops of lemon and eucalyptus essential oils. Shake the solution well. Just spray on the places where you would not like to see your cat.

This funny flowerbed cat is made from a plastic bottle and cement. It was made, with your own hands from improvised materials, the main thing is to turn on the fantasy.

For this masterpiece, you will need:
- sand,
- water,
- cement,
- gypsum,
- wire,
- large plastic bottle
- varnish,
- paint and wooden slats.

Step 1.

It is necessary to take a plastic bottle and cut it off so that this container becomes our flower garden. The bottle must be tightly wrapped with wire. This is necessary so that the cement, which we will later cover the bottle with, does not slip. After that, from the prepared rails, it is necessary to knock down the frame and attach a container to it.

Step 2

Knead the cement mortar. The consistency should be like thick sour cream. To do this, you need to take 1 part of cement and 1 part of sand. But gypsum should be added only to the finished mixture, which we will take in hand, otherwise the solution with gypsum will harden instantly. Before you start sticking the container with a solution of cement and gypsum, you should wear rubber gloves.

Step 3

Take the prepared cement solution in your hand and add a spoon (tablespoon) of gypsum to it. Knead the resulting mixture in your hands and roll it into a sausage. After that, attach it all to the frame. Gradually, apply such a solution to the frame, while making the necessary proportions and bulges.

Step 4

We make a cat's face.
The face of a cat should be sculpted from small balls. In order for all the details to hold well, the cat's body should be lubricated with water. Polish the surface with a wet hand

Step 4
The resulting figure must be dried. To do this, it must be covered with cellophane and kept for 3-4 days. After drying, the surface must be sanded with sandpaper.

Step 5

The resulting figure needs to be given a bright look. You can paint a cat with enamel, car paint or water-based emulsion. After painting, cover the surface of the figurine with varnish.

After the end of the summer season, remove the figurine from the street, as it may crack due to temperature changes.
